Freeze Up - Possible Cause
Freeze Cycle
1. Evaporator
a) Scaled up.
b) Damaged.
2. Separators
a) Out of position.
3. Spray Tubes and/or Spray
Guides
a) Dirty.
b) Out of position.
4. Refrigerant charge.
a) Low.
5. Check Valve
a) Defective.
6. Control Board
See "IV.B. Control Board Check."
a) Freeze timer set incorrectly.
b) Defective.
7. Inlet Water Valve
a) Leaking by.
8. Float Switch
See "IV.D. Float Switch Check
and Cleaning."
a) Float does not move freely.
b) Defective.
9. Pump Motor
a) RPM too slow.
10. Expansion Valve (TXV)
a) Defective.
11. Headmaster (C.P.R.) (remote
condenser unit)
a) Defective.
12. Water Regulating Valve
(water-cooled model)
See "IV.F. Adjustment of Water
Regulating Valve."
a) Out of adjustment.
